Common Packing Questions

How many outfits do I need for a 7-day trip?

For a 7-day city trip in warm weather with a carry-on, plan for 5–6 tops and 3 bottoms — that's 15–18 outfit combinations without over-packing. The exact count shifts based on your trip type, climate, and laundry access.

Does laundry access really change the count?

Yes — laundry access cuts your tops and bottoms count by roughly 40% (with a minimum of 2 each). If you can do laundry mid-trip, you can pack significantly less.

What is the outfit combination count?

It's the number of unique top + bottom pairings you can make. 4 tops × 3 bottoms = 12 looks. That's the power of packing strategically: more variety from fewer items.

How do bag caps affect my count?

Each bag type has a physical limit. A personal item caps tops at 3; a carry-on at 6. When the formula calls for more items than your bag can hold, counts are reduced to the cap — and flagged so you know.
